On January 1, 2018, China instituted their National Sword Policy. How did this policy affect U.S. exports to China?

China is the country that makes the largest imports of plastic and paper waste till 2018. After that, it imposes trade restrictions on such imports by implementing a national sword policy that reduces the total amount of imports of such recyclable items.

The US is the biggest exporter of plastic and paper waste to China. When China imposes trade restriction on these products, there were various negative consequences faced by the US, such that:

  • US exports will decrease that directly affects the economic growth of the United States.
  • Trade conflicts arose between US and China
  • The US started imposing import tariffs on the products that are imported from China.
  • Overall international trade of the United States is negative affected by such trade restrictions by China.

This shows that Sword Policy have affected U.S. export to china by reducing the quantity of waste exported to China.
